Transaction 7e3f7fb1363d3772879a4972b141ac3515545ad2ed91f5acddcfeb78e40f890d

2 Input
2 Outputs
  • 7e3f7fb1363d3772879a4972b141ac3515545ad2ed91f5acddcfeb78e40f890d:0
  • value  62586111
    address  3EeAFopmJbdZnJ8WMYdtAbharRmu1RrbBK
  • 7e3f7fb1363d3772879a4972b141ac3515545ad2ed91f5acddcfeb78e40f890d:1
  • value  83993319
    address  3PdKfQnP6ncy53KQcJkcdQ1wVdFXM9yZo2